Historical Context: The Roots of Japanese Adult Entertainment
The portrayal of sexuality in Japanese culture dates back centuries, with the "Shunga" (春画) — erotic woodblock prints popular during the Edo period (1603-1868) — serving as a historical precursor to modern adult content. These prints celebrated sexual intimacy, often showcasing the naked human form in varied erotic scenarios. Despite their explicit nature, Shunga were generally accepted as part of the culture.
In the post-World War II era, Japan experienced a surge in creative output, which included adult-themed materials. The 1960s and 1970s marked the birth of Japanese adult films, influenced by a combination of Western filmmakers and local artistic expression. With the lifting of strict censorship laws, the “pink film” genre emerged, utilizing softcore visuals to address themes of sexual desire and relationships. Films during this period were characterized by their unique storytelling styles, blending traditional Japanese values with contemporary sexual exploration.
The Arrival of AV (Adult Video)
The late 1980s and early 1990s witnessed the birth of the Adult Video (AV) industry in Japan. Unlike pink films, which were often theatrical, AV allowed for a more raw and explicit representation of sexuality. Pioneering studios like S1 No.1 Style and Soft On Demand (SOD) launched a multitude of titles that appealed to a diverse audience, employing emerging technologies to enhance viewer experiences.
The Role of Technological Advancements
The evolution of the AV industry has been closely linked to advances in technology. The introduction of VHS tapes in the 1980s democratized access to adult films, allowing people to enjoy them in the privacy of their homes. By the 2000s, the transition to DVDs further improved video quality and accessibility. The internet revolutionized the industry again, transitioning from physical media to online streaming platforms.
A notable trend in the 2000s was the rise of amateur content. Amateur-style videos allowed for a perceived authenticity and relatability that appealed to younger audiences. The candid, unpolished look became a hallmark of many successful Japanese porn productions, tapping into a demand for genuine, less commercialized representations of sexuality.

The Legality and Regulation of Adult Content
As with any industry, Japanese adult content is subjected to regulations. The possession or distribution of obscene content, as defined by Japanese law, remains illegal, leading to the infamous practice of pixelation in AV films, where genitalia is blurred. This regulation raises important conversations about freedom of expression and censorship.
